.ContactPageIntro-module__pxHBta__container{background-color:var(--tan);border-radius:10px;margin:1rem}.ContactPageIntro-module__pxHBta__top{flex-direction:column;justify-content:center;align-items:center;gap:1rem;display:flex}.ContactPageIntro-module__pxHBta__heading{color:var(--red);text-align:center}.ContactPageIntro-module__pxHBta__heading2{text-align:center}.ContactPageIntro-module__pxHBta__copy{color:var(--darkGray);text-align:center;width:60%}.ContactPageIntro-module__pxHBta__imgContainer{width:100%;height:300px;margin-top:5rem;position:relative}.ContactPageIntro-module__pxHBta__img{object-fit:contain}@media screen and (max-width:1068px){.ContactPageIntro-module__pxHBta__copy{width:80%}}@media screen and (max-width:768px){.ContactPageIntro-module__pxHBta__copy{width:100%}.ContactPageIntro-module__pxHBta__imgContainer{margin-top:0}}
.Nav-module__vJEHiq__header{font-family:var(--roboto);z-index:1000;max-width:1450px;margin-left:auto;margin-right:auto;padding-top:2rem;padding-left:60px;padding-right:60px;position:relative;top:-10px}.Nav-module__vJEHiq__navbar{justify-content:space-between;align-items:center;display:flex;position:relative}.Nav-module__vJEHiq__img{width:178px;height:75px;margin-top:1rem}.Nav-module__vJEHiq__menuItemsGroup,.Nav-module__vJEHiq__navMenu{justify-content:space-between;align-items:center;gap:3rem;list-style:none;display:flex}.Nav-module__vJEHiq__navItem{text-transform:uppercase;-webkit-user-select:none;user-select:none;z-index:998;color:var(--tan);font-size:1.6rem;font-weight:900}.Nav-module__vJEHiq__navItem a{font-family:var(--PPNeueMontrealBold)}.Nav-module__vJEHiq__navItem:hover{color:var(--red)}.Nav-module__vJEHiq__activeLink{position:relative}.Nav-module__vJEHiq__activeLink:after{content:"";background-color:var(--red);width:100%;height:3px;position:absolute;bottom:-5px;left:0}.Nav-module__vJEHiq__bottom{display:none}.Nav-module__vJEHiq__login,.Nav-module__vJEHiq__mobilePhone{color:var(--tan);justify-content:center;align-items:center;gap:1rem;display:flex}.Nav-module__vJEHiq__login{z-index:998}.Nav-module__vJEHiq__mobilePhone{display:none}.Nav-module__vJEHiq__icon,.Nav-module__vJEHiq__mobileIcon{width:30px;height:30px;color:var(--nav-item-color,var(--red));margin-top:1rem}.Nav-module__vJEHiq__rightLinks{justify-content:flex-end;align-items:center;gap:2rem;display:flex}.Nav-module__vJEHiq__rightLinks a{font-family:var(--PPNeueMontrealBold)}.Nav-module__vJEHiq__hamburger{display:none}.Nav-module__vJEHiq__tanBar{background-color:var(--nav-item-color,var(--tan));border-radius:25px;width:50px;height:3px;margin:5px auto;transition:all .3s ease-in-out;display:block}.Nav-module__vJEHiq__navItem,.Nav-module__vJEHiq__phone,.Nav-module__vJEHiq__mobilePhone,.Nav-module__vJEHiq__rightLinks a{color:var(--nav-item-color,var(--tan))}.Nav-module__vJEHiq__userBtn{cursor:pointer;background:0 0;border:none;padding:0}.Nav-module__vJEHiq__userModal{flex-direction:column;gap:3rem;padding:2rem;display:flex}.Nav-module__vJEHiq__welcome{font-size:2rem;font-family:var(--PPNeueMontrealBold);text-align:center}.Nav-module__vJEHiq__btnContainer{grid-gap:2rem;grid-template-columns:repeat(2,1fr);display:grid}@media screen and (max-width:1268px){.Nav-module__vJEHiq__navMenu{text-align:left;z-index:998;background-color:var(--tan);z-index:99999;flex-direction:column;justify-content:center;align-items:flex-start;gap:3rem;width:100%;height:100vh;padding:1rem 1rem 1rem 2rem;transition:all .3s ease-in;position:fixed;top:0;left:-120%}.Nav-module__vJEHiq__phone{display:none}.Nav-module__vJEHiq__mobilePhone{display:flex}.Nav-module__vJEHiq__navMenu.Nav-module__vJEHiq__active{left:0%}.Nav-module__vJEHiq__navItem a{font-size:2.5rem;font-family:var(--sofia);font-size:12vw;color:var(--black)!important}.Nav-module__vJEHiq__officialLogoMobile{margin-top:2rem;display:block}.Nav-module__vJEHiq__bottom{border-top:1px solid var(--gray);justify-content:space-between;align-items:center;width:100%;padding-top:1rem;display:flex;position:relative}.Nav-module__vJEHiq__copy{color:var(--darkBlue);-webkit-hyphens:auto;hyphens:auto;text-align:justify;font-size:1.4rem}.Nav-module__vJEHiq__hamburger{cursor:pointer;z-index:100000;margin-right:1rem;display:block}.Nav-module__vJEHiq__hamburger.Nav-module__vJEHiq__active .Nav-module__vJEHiq__tanBar:first-child{background-color:var(--black);transform:translateY(8px)rotate(45deg)}.Nav-module__vJEHiq__hamburger.Nav-module__vJEHiq__active .Nav-module__vJEHiq__tanBar:nth-child(2){opacity:0}.Nav-module__vJEHiq__hamburger.Nav-module__vJEHiq__active .Nav-module__vJEHiq__tanBar:nth-child(3){background-color:var(--black);transform:translateY(-8px)rotate(-45deg)}.Nav-module__vJEHiq__hamburger.Nav-module__vJEHiq__active .Nav-module__vJEHiq__tanBar:first-child,.Nav-module__vJEHiq__hamburger.Nav-module__vJEHiq__active .Nav-module__vJEHiq__tanBar:nth-child(3){background-color:var(--black)}.Nav-module__vJEHiq__rightLinks{display:none}}@media screen and (max-width:568px){.Nav-module__vJEHiq__header{padding-left:30px;padding-right:30px;top:.5rem}.Nav-module__vJEHiq__btnContainer{grid-template-columns:repeat(1,1fr)}.Nav-module__vJEHiq__img{width:168px;height:65px;margin-top:0}}@media screen and (max-width:320px){.Nav-module__vJEHiq__navMenu{padding:1rem}}
.SectionHeading-module__VhsOTa__container{justify-content:center;align-items:center;display:flex;position:relative;top:-15px}.SectionHeading-module__VhsOTa__container:before{content:"";background-color:var(--red2);z-index:0;width:100vw;height:2px;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.SectionHeading-module__VhsOTa__title{z-index:1;background-color:var(--white);color:var(--red);font-family:var(--PPNeueMontrealBold);text-transform:uppercase;border:2px solid var(--red);text-align:center;border-radius:50px;width:fit-content;padding:.7rem 1rem .5rem;line-height:1;position:relative}
.Hero-module__mnw0MG__container{margin:1rem}.Hero-module__mnw0MG__content{z-index:5;flex-direction:column;justify-content:space-between;align-items:center;gap:5rem;height:100%;margin-top:-5rem;display:flex;position:relative}.Hero-module__mnw0MG__imgOverlay{z-index:1;background-color:#0006;border-radius:10px;min-height:calc(100vh - 2rem);position:absolute;inset:0}.Hero-module__mnw0MG__imgContainer{border-radius:10px;width:100%;min-height:calc(100vh - 2rem);position:relative}.Hero-module__mnw0MG__img{object-fit:cover;border-radius:10px;width:100%;height:100%;position:absolute}.Hero-module__mnw0MG__content{z-index:5;grid-gap:5rem;grid-template-columns:4fr 1fr;display:grid}.Hero-module__mnw0MG__left,.Hero-module__mnw0MG__right{z-index:5}.Hero-module__mnw0MG__left{flex-direction:column;justify-content:space-between;align-items:flex-start;gap:3rem;display:flex}.Hero-module__mnw0MG__heading{z-index:5;color:var(--tan)}.Hero-module__mnw0MG__right{flex-direction:column;justify-content:center;align-items:center;gap:3rem;display:flex}.Hero-module__mnw0MG__copy{color:var(--tan);width:50%;font-size:2rem;line-height:1.2;font-family:var(--PPNeueMontrealMedium)}.Hero-module__mnw0MG__btnContainer{flex-wrap:wrap;justify-content:center;align-items:center;gap:2rem;display:flex}.Hero-module__mnw0MG__BookingWidgitContainer{width:100%}@media screen and (max-width:1068px){.Hero-module__mnw0MG__content{grid-template-columns:repeat(1,1fr)}.Hero-module__mnw0MG__left{justify-content:center;align-items:center}.Hero-module__mnw0MG__heading,.Hero-module__mnw0MG__copy{text-align:center;margin-left:auto;margin-right:auto}.Hero-module__mnw0MG__copy{width:60%}.Hero-module__mnw0MG__right{justify-content:center;align-items:center}.Hero-module__mnw0MG__BookingWidgitContainer{width:60%}}@media screen and (max-width:768px){.Hero-module__mnw0MG__content{gap:3rem}.Hero-module__mnw0MG__BookingWidgitContainer{width:100%}.Hero-module__mnw0MG__copy{width:80%}}@media screen and (max-width:568px){.Hero-module__mnw0MG__content{margin-top:0}.Hero-module__mnw0MG__copy{width:100%}.Hero-module__mnw0MG__btnContainer{grid-gap:3rem;grid-template-columns:repeat(1,1fr);width:100%;margin-bottom:3rem;display:grid}}
.RegisterForm-module__Z4sPwa__container{background-color:var(--tan)}.RegisterForm-module__Z4sPwa__content{grid-template-columns:2fr 1fr;gap:5rem;height:100%;margin-top:-10rem;display:grid}.RegisterForm-module__Z4sPwa__left{background-color:var(--white);border-radius:20px;padding:2rem}.RegisterForm-module__Z4sPwa__imgContainer{width:100%;height:calc(100vh - 20rem);position:relative}.RegisterForm-module__Z4sPwa__img{object-fit:cover;border-radius:15px}.RegisterForm-module__Z4sPwa__right{flex-direction:column;justify-content:center;align-items:flex-start;gap:2rem;width:100%;display:flex;position:relative}.RegisterForm-module__Z4sPwa__topText{flex-direction:column;justify-content:flex-start;align-items:flex-start;gap:1rem;margin-bottom:3rem;display:flex}.RegisterForm-module__Z4sPwa__heading{color:var(--black);font-family:var(--PPNeueMontrealBold);font-size:2rem}.RegisterForm-module__Z4sPwa__copy{color:var(--text)}.RegisterForm-module__Z4sPwa__googleBtn{border:1px solid var(--gray3);cursor:pointer;border-radius:50px;justify-content:center;align-items:center;gap:1rem;width:100%;padding:1rem;font-size:1.4rem;transition:all .2s ease-in;display:flex}.RegisterForm-module__Z4sPwa__googleBtn:hover{background-color:var(--gray3)}.RegisterForm-module__Z4sPwa__google{width:2rem;height:2rem}.RegisterForm-module__Z4sPwa__googleBtnText{font-family:var(--PPNeueMontrealMedium);text-transform:none}.RegisterForm-module__Z4sPwa__or{text-align:center;width:100%;color:var(--text);position:relative}.RegisterForm-module__Z4sPwa__or:after{content:"";background-color:var(--gray3);width:40%;height:1px;position:absolute;top:50%;left:0}.RegisterForm-module__Z4sPwa__or:before{content:"";background-color:var(--gray3);width:40%;height:1px;position:absolute;top:50%;right:0}.RegisterForm-module__Z4sPwa__form{flex-direction:column;gap:1.25rem;width:100%;display:flex}.RegisterForm-module__Z4sPwa__formGroup{flex-direction:column;gap:1rem;display:flex}.RegisterForm-module__Z4sPwa__labelWithLink{justify-content:space-between;align-items:center;display:flex}.RegisterForm-module__Z4sPwa__label{font-size:1.4rem}.RegisterForm-module__Z4sPwa__forgotPasswordLink{color:var(--blue);font-size:1.4rem}.RegisterForm-module__Z4sPwa__forgotPasswordLink:hover{text-decoration:underline}.RegisterForm-module__Z4sPwa__input{border:1px solid var(--gray3);border-radius:50px;padding:1rem;font-size:1.4rem}.RegisterForm-module__Z4sPwa__input:focus{outline:none;box-shadow:0 0 0 1px #2563eb33}.RegisterForm-module__Z4sPwa__inputError{border-color:#ef4444}.RegisterForm-module__Z4sPwa__errorText{color:#ef4444;margin:.25rem 0 0;font-size:.8rem}.RegisterForm-module__Z4sPwa__errorAlert{color:#b91c1c;background-color:#fee2e2;border:1px solid #ef4444;border-radius:4px;padding:.75rem;font-size:.9rem}.RegisterForm-module__Z4sPwa__successAlert{color:#166534;background-color:#dcfce7;border:1px solid #22c55e;border-radius:4px;padding:.75rem;font-size:.9rem}.RegisterForm-module__Z4sPwa__button{color:#fff;cursor:pointer;background-color:#2563eb;border:none;border-radius:4px;padding:.75rem 1rem;font-size:1rem;font-weight:500;transition:background-color .15s ease-in-out}.RegisterForm-module__Z4sPwa__button:hover{background-color:#1d4ed8}.RegisterForm-module__Z4sPwa__button:disabled{cursor:not-allowed;background-color:#93c5fd}.RegisterForm-module__Z4sPwa__cardFooter{text-align:center;margin-top:1rem}.RegisterForm-module__Z4sPwa__link{color:#2563eb;margin-left:.5rem;text-decoration:none;transition:color .15s ease-in-out}.RegisterForm-module__Z4sPwa__link:hover{color:#1d4ed8;text-decoration:underline}.RegisterForm-module__Z4sPwa__btnContainer{margin-top:2rem}@media screen and (max-width:968px){.RegisterForm-module__Z4sPwa__container{display:block}.RegisterForm-module__Z4sPwa__content{grid-template-columns:repeat(1,1fr);width:100%;margin-top:3rem;padding-top:0}.RegisterForm-module__Z4sPwa__right{order:-1}.RegisterForm-module__Z4sPwa__imgContainer{height:500px}}@media screen and (max-width:768px){.RegisterForm-module__Z4sPwa__imgContainer{height:450px}}@media screen and (max-width:568px){.RegisterForm-module__Z4sPwa__left{padding:1rem}.RegisterForm-module__Z4sPwa__imgContainer{height:300px}}
.AboutAndHistory-module___YdiYq__container{background-color:var(--white)}.AboutAndHistory-module___YdiYq__heading{color:var(--red)}.AboutAndHistory-module___YdiYq__middle,.AboutAndHistory-module___YdiYq__bottom{grid-gap:5rem;grid-template-columns:repeat(2,1fr);margin-top:5rem;display:grid}.AboutAndHistory-module___YdiYq__left{flex-direction:column;justify-content:flex-start;align-items:flex-start;gap:2rem;display:flex}.AboutAndHistory-module___YdiYq__imgContainer{width:100%;height:100%;position:relative}.AboutAndHistory-module___YdiYq__img{object-fit:cover;border-radius:15px}.AboutAndHistory-module___YdiYq__right,.AboutAndHistory-module___YdiYq__rightii{flex-direction:column;justify-content:space-between;align-items:flex-start;gap:2rem;width:100%;display:flex}.AboutAndHistory-module___YdiYq__card{background-color:var(--tan);border:2px solid var(--border);border-radius:15px;width:100%;padding:2rem}.AboutAndHistory-module___YdiYq__title{width:fit-content;margin-bottom:2rem}.AboutAndHistory-module___YdiYq__leftii{justify-content:center;align-items:center;width:100%;padding:3rem 0;display:flex}.AboutAndHistory-module___YdiYq__rightii{background-color:var(--red);border-radius:15px;flex-direction:column;justify-content:space-between;align-items:flex-start;gap:10rem;height:100%;padding:3rem;display:flex}.AboutAndHistory-module___YdiYq__headingii,.AboutAndHistory-module___YdiYq__copyii{color:var(--tan)}@media screen and (max-width:968px){.AboutAndHistory-module___YdiYq__middle{grid-gap:3rem;grid-template-columns:repeat(1,1fr)}.AboutAndHistory-module___YdiYq__bottom{grid-gap:3rem;margin-top:3rem}.AboutAndHistory-module___YdiYq__imgContainer{height:400px}.AboutAndHistory-module___YdiYq__card{align-self:flex-start;position:sticky;top:90px}}@media screen and (max-width:768px){.AboutAndHistory-module___YdiYq__bottom{grid-gap:3rem;grid-template-columns:repeat(1,1fr);margin-top:3rem}.AboutAndHistory-module___YdiYq__imgContainer{height:300px}}@media screen and (max-width:668px){.AboutAndHistory-module___YdiYq__subHeading,.AboutAndHistory-module___YdiYq__heading{text-align:center}.AboutAndHistory-module___YdiYq__middle{margin-top:3rem}.AboutAndHistory-module___YdiYq__imgContainer{height:300px}}
.BlogPageIntro-module__e52__q__container{background-color:var(--tan);border-radius:10px;margin:1rem}.BlogPageIntro-module__e52__q__top{flex-direction:column;justify-content:space-between;align-items:flex-start;gap:3rem;margin-bottom:5rem;display:flex}.BlogPageIntro-module__e52__q__imgContainer{width:100%;height:350px;position:relative}.BlogPageIntro-module__e52__q__img{object-fit:cover;border-radius:15px}.BlogPageIntro-module__e52__q__SectionHeadingContainer{margin-top:-5rem;padding-bottom:2rem}.BlogPageIntro-module__e52__q__heading{color:var(--red);width:60%;margin-bottom:2rem;font-size:5rem;line-height:1}@media screen and (max-width:1068px){.BlogPageIntro-module__e52__q__top{justify-content:center;align-items:center}.BlogPageIntro-module__e52__q__heading{text-align:center;width:100%}}
